Typhoon Nesat Strikes Southern Chinese Island

Typhoon Nesat struck the southern Chinese island of Hainan Thursday afternoon, after pounding Hong Kong with heavy winds and rains earlier in the day. Flood-hit elephants evacuated in Ayutthaya

More than 100 elephants in Ayutthaya were quickly evacuated to safer locations after a sudden rise in the water levels of the Lop Buri and Pa Sak rivers. Flood warnings as river levels rise in Ubon Ratchathani

Authorities in Ubon Ratchathani province on Monday told residents to prepare for evacuation to higher ground as the water level in the Chi river and its tributaries continue to increase following heavy rains. Thailand warns of flash floods until 21 August

BANGKOK, 18 August 2011 (NNT) – Thailand’s Department of Disaster Prevention and Mitigation (DDPM) has warned residents in the north, northeast and east to brace themselves for flash floods, wild water and mudslide until 21 August 2011.
